Output 25dc151ecd2617fbd04b4632869755874f19c66c93732f3dd682ab63e78a1800:0

value
1518650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e1edf3791ddf202254f5f278917a1cb16b48be OP_EQUAL
address
3CM2xeouXiabfU1F664s9USoQ2oaEwhKfY
transaction
25dc151ecd2617fbd04b4632869755874f19c66c93732f3dd682ab63e78a1800
confirmations
338833
spent
true